5526 {
5529
5532 {
5535 break;
5538 break;
5541 break;
5544 break;
5545 default:
5546 return;
5547 }
5548
5549 caster->
CastSpell(
nullptr, spellId,
true,
nullptr, aurEff);
5550 }
std::uint32_t uint32
Definition Define.h:107
@ POWER_RAGE
Definition SharedDefines.h:258
@ POWER_RUNIC_POWER
Definition SharedDefines.h:263
@ POWER_ENERGY
Definition SharedDefines.h:260
@ POWER_MANA
Definition SharedDefines.h:257
void PreventDefaultAction()
Definition SpellScript.cpp:1000
Unit * GetActor()
Definition Unit.h:459
SpellCastResult CastSpell(SpellCastTargets const &targets, SpellInfo const *spellInfo, CustomSpellValues const *value, TriggerCastFlags triggerFlags=TRIGGERED_NONE, Item *castItem=nullptr, AuraEffect const *triggeredByAura=nullptr, ObjectGuid originalCaster=ObjectGuid::Empty)
Definition Unit.cpp:1350
Powers getPowerType() const
Definition Unit.h:1131
@ SPELL_INVIGORATION_RP_HERO
Definition spell_item.cpp:186
@ SPELL_INVIGORATION_ENERGY_HERO
Definition spell_item.cpp:188
@ SPELL_INVIGORATION_MANA_HERO
Definition spell_item.cpp:189
@ SPELL_INVIGORATION_RAGE_HERO
Definition spell_item.cpp:187